Hot Springs, South Dakota, offers a variety of budget-friendly attractions that are perfect for families and adventurous travelers. Start your exploration at the Mammoth Site, where you can see real mammoth bones and learn about prehistoric life – admission is reasonable, making it a fascinating yet affordable stop. Next, soak in the natural beauty of Evans Plunge Mineral Springs, where families can enjoy the indoor water park at a low entry fee, perfect for a day of fun. For outdoor enthusiasts, the nearby Wind Cave National Park provides stunning hiking trails and wildlife viewing opportunities at no cost. Don’t miss the historic downtown area, where you can stroll along Main Street, admiring unique shops and galleries without spending a dime.
